  • Catechol - Wikipedia
    Catechol ( ˈkætɪtʃɒl or ˈkætɪkɒl ), also known as pyrocatechol or 1,2-dihydroxybenzene, is an organic compound with the molecular formula C6H4(OH)2 It is the ortho isomer of the three isomeric benzenediols This colorless compound occurs naturally in trace amounts

  • Catechol: production, reactions and uses - Industrial Production and . . .
    Catechol, also known as pyrocatechol or 1,2-dihydroxybenzene, is an organic compound with the molecular formula C 6 H 4 (OH) 2 It is a crystalline substance with a distinctive phenolic fragrance Catechol is an aromatic diol that was originally discovered in 1839 through the dry distillation of catechin by Reinsch
  • Chemical properties of catechols and their molecular modes of toxic . . .
    Catechol (1,2-dihydroxybenzene) is used in a variety of applications It is used as a reagent for photography, dyeing fur, rubber and plastic production and in the pharmaceutical industry (Merck, 1989; Milligan and Häggblom, 1998)

  • Catechol (Pyrocatechol) - U. S. Environmental Protection Agency
    The chemical formula for catechol is C 6 H 6 O 2, and its molecular weight is 110 11 g mol (3,4) Catechol occurs as colorless tablets or monoclinic crystals that discolor in air and are soluble in water (1,3,4) Catechol has a faint, phenolic odor; the odor threshold has not been established (1)
  • Catechol - Re-evaluation of Some Organic Chemicals, Hydrazine and . . .
    Catechol occurs naturally in fruits and vegetables such as onions, apples and crude beet sugar, and in trees such as pine, oak and willow Catechol may be released to the environment during its manufacture and use It has been detected at low levels in ambient and urban air, groundwater, drinking-water and soil samples
